f4c38d65eeb440ea87106984c19316ca0aaad9983f1f393381bf484af756860a

1783476 (6912 blocks ago)

⏴ Block 1783475 (5b8e2362...7cd) | Block 1783477 ⏵ | Latest block ⏭

Metadata

2/14/25, 5:14 PM UTC (9d 14:24:11 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details